Árvore de páginas

Documento de BO

Produto:

Datasul

Ocorrência:

Documentação de BO

Nome Físicodibo/bosc040.p

 

RecordSet

 

Wm-embalagem

Atributo

Tipo

Formato

Descrição

Obr.

cod-embalagem

Char

X(10)

Código da embalagem

Sim

des-embalagem

Char

X(40)

Descrição da embalagem

Sim

cod-sigla

Char

X(3)

Sigla da embalagem

Sim

val-peso

Decimal

>,>>>,>>9.9999

Peso da embalagem em Kg

Sim

val-comprimento

Decimal

>,>>>,>>9.9999

Comprimento da embalagem em Cm

Sim

val-largura

Decimal

>,>>>,>>9.9999

Largura da embalagem em Cm

Sim

val-altura

Decimal

>,>>>,>>9.9999

Altura da embalagem em Cm

Sim

narrativa

Char

X(2000)

Narrativa da embalagem

Não

 

Métodos Básicos

 

Métodos básicos de acesso ao banco de dados.

 

 

Método:

goToKey

 

Descrição:

Reposiciona o registro da tabela wm-embalagem através de sua chave primária.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pcod-embalagem

char

X(10)

X

 

 

Código da embalagem

 

Queries e Constraints

 

Definição das Queries (acesso ao banco de dados) e Contraints (regras de leitura)  utilizadas para buscar grupos de registros da base de dados.

 

 

Método:

openQueryMain

 

Descrição:

Disponibiliza todas as embalagens.

 

 

Método:

OpenQueryEmbalagem

 

Descrição:

Busca as embalagens (ordenadas por código), de acordo com os parâmetros informados.

 

Constraints Associados:

setConstraintEmbalagem

 

 

Método:

setConstraintEmbalagem

 

Descrição:

Solicita informações para seleção de embalagem conforme códigos de embalagens informados.

 

Parâmetros: 

Parâmetro

Tipo

Formato

I

O

IO

Descrição

p-cod-embalagem-ini

Char

X(10)

X

 

 

Código da embalagem inicial

p-cod-embalagem-fim

Char

X(10)

X

 

 

Código da embalagem final

 

 

Método:

OpenQueryDescricao

 

Descrição:

Busca as embalagens (ordenadas por descrição), de acordo com os parâmetros informados.

 

Constraints Associados:

setConstraintDescricao

 

 

Método:

setConstraintDescricao

 

Descrição:

Solicita informações para seleção de embalagens conforme descrições de embalagens informadas.

 

Parâmetros: 

Parâmetro

Tipo

Formato

I

O

IO

Descrição

p-des-embalagem-ini

Char

X(40)

X

 

 

Descrição da embalagem inicial

p-des-embalagem-fim

Char

X(40)

X

 

 

Descrição da embalagem final

 

 

Método:

openQuerySigla

 

Descrição:

Busca as embalagens (ordenadas por sigla), de acordo com os parâmetros informados.

 

Constraints Associados:

setConstraintSigla

 

 

Método:

setConstraintSigla

 

Descrição:

Solicita informações para seleção de embalagens conforme siglas de embalagens informadas.

 

Parâmetros: 

Parâmetro

Tipo

Formato

I

O

IO

Descrição

p-cod-sigla-ini

Char

X(3)

X

 

 

Código da sigla inicial

p-cod-sigla-fim

Char

X(3)

X

 

 

Código da sigla final

 

 

Método:

openQueryByDescricao

 

Descrição:

Busca as todas as embalagens, ordenadas por descrição.

 

Constraints Associados:

setConstraintByDescricao

 

 

Método:

setConstraintByDescricao

 

Descrição:

...

 

Parâmetros:

 

Parâmetro

Tipo

Formato

I

O

IO

Descrição

 

 

 

 

 

 

 

 

Métodos Negócio

 

 Métodos adicionais de atualização e acesso à base de dados.

 

 

Método: 

getDescFK

 

Descrição

O método consiste na pesquisa em uma tabela, conforme parâmetro passado e retorna uma descrição/comentário.

No caso da verificação da integração de produtos, é passado o nome da tabela (wm-integra-produto), o valor que indica integração de embalagens (“5”) e uma variável de que indicará se o registro foi encontrado ou não (“YES”/”NO”). A localização do registro indica existência de integração.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

c-table

Char

 

X

 

 

Nome da tabela a ser pesquisada

c-param

Char

 

X

 

 

Valor do parâmetro

c-description

Char

 

 

X

 

Valor da descrição

 

 

Método: 

initializeDBOs

 

Descrição

O método consiste na inicialização da BO Item-embalagem.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ição